Abstract
The utility model relates to a fine powder feeding machine which can accurately control the powder feeding amount of a magnetic roller. The fine powder feeding machine comprises a base and a powder hopper fixed above the base and a cassette holder is arranged below the powder hopper, wherein, the powder hopper comprises an upper powder bunker and a lower valve part the bottom of which is provided with a powder outlet; the inside of the valve part is provided with a cylindrical valve core which can rotate relatively to the valve part, one part of the outer surface of the valve core forms one part of the bottom of the powder bunker and the outer surface of the valve core is provided with a stripy measuring groove along the axial direction; the stripy measuring groove is selectively arranged at the bottom of the powder bunker or the powder outlet. The fine powder feeding machine of the utility model transports carbon powder in the powder hopper to the magnetic roller by the measuring groove and can accurately control the powder amount transported to the magnetic roller by controlling the volume of the measuring groove.

Background technology
The laser printer carbon powder box must print test to each product before product export, come the cartridge product is carried out quality testing and judgement by printing effect.Because the toner strip of paper used for sealing of cartridge can not break a seal before the user uses once sealing, therefore, can not use the carbon dust that is sealed in the toner to print test.
The way of existing printing test is: 1. cartridge is assembled into developing device and drum assembly two large divisions; 2. after adding the capacity carbon dust that printing test uses toward magnetic roller place developing device and drum assembly two parts are fitted together; 3. promptly be engraved in after assembling is finished and carry out actual printing test on the laser printer; 4. after the test passes, the developing device and the drum assembly of laser powder box are taken apart again, respectively the surplus powder of test toner in two parts is removed, particularly the magnetic roller segment of developing device also must be pulled down the magnetic roller, and magnetic roller and developing chamber are aspirated surplus powder; 5. surplus powder is reinstalled the magnetic roller after removing, and again developing device and drum assembly two parts is fitted together, and packing is dispatched from the factory at last.
Above method operation is very complicated, repeated disassembled and assembled again after cartridge detects, and the end product quality to the laser printer carbon powder box exerts an influence easily.
At the problems referred to above, utilize the principle of work of laser printer, the applicant invents a kind of new printing test method: make on charging roller, the photosensitive drums not charged, the magnetic force that the negative high voltage that produces by electric wiring makes carbon dust overcome the magnetic roller is transferred on the photosensitive drums, when printer moves, the unnecessary carbon dust scraper income waste powder hopper that all is cleaned has reached the requirement of photosensitive member drum nothing left powder in the cartridge.
The utility model just provides the above-mentioned method of testing of a kind of employing, can accurately control the specialized equipment that adds the powder amount to the magnetic roller.

The meticulous powder feeding machine of the utility model is transported to the carbon dust in the powder bucket on the magnetic roller by measuring tank, can accurately control the powder amount of carrying to the magnetic roller by the size of control measuring tank volume.Driven unit drives spool Rotate 180 degree at every turn, and when measuring tank departs from the strip passage of powder bucket, the outside surface of spool will seal the strip passage, and the carbon dust in the powder bucket can not flow out.In addition, seal between the inwall of valve portion and the spool outer wall, make that the carbon dust in the measuring tank can not leak between valve portion inwall and the spool in rotary course.The carbon dust that adds when control cartridge developing device and the assembling of drum assembly on the left magnetic roller adds the powder amount in 1~5 gram (being preferably the 2-3 gram), the micro-carbon dust that enters so in the laser printer powder box waste powder hopper will not produce any influence to product export and use, thereby needn't tear box open, inhale surplus powder, re-assembly again, not only save operation but also fully guaranteed the outgoing behind the product printing test.
For realizing better technique effect, the meticulous powder feeding machine of the utility model further comprises following technical characterictic:
Also comprise shaft, this shaft along self axial wobble, is equipped with stirring vane by cylinder or driven by motor on the shaft, and the part of shaft and stirring vane are positioned at described powder storehouse.
Increase is to the stirring of carbon dust in the powder bucket, keeps when making carbon dust be lowered to measuring tank evenly, and the carbon dust amount of guaranteeing at every turn to put into measuring tank is basic identical.
Also comprise and be fixed on the pedestal, be used for driving and wait to add powder cartridge magnetic roller motor rotating.
Increase to drive and wait to add powder cartridge magnetic roller motor rotating, the magnetic roller that drives cartridge rotates the carbon dust that can make on the magnetic roller and distributes more even.
Described poppet shaft to the end connect a rotary cylinder.
Use the rotary cylinder driving to add the rotation of powder axle and realize that it is more prone to.
Described cassette holder is arranged on the described pedestal movably along described base plane, and is connected with a promotion cylinder.
Cassette holder can move horizontally conveniently to be waited to add putting into of powder cartridge, saves the volume of whole meticulous powder feeding machine.
The volume of described measuring tank is identical with 2-3 gram carbon dust volume.
The Sheng Fenliang of measuring tank is best at 2-3 gram, if Sheng Fenliang very little print paper very little, may not reach the test effect, if Sheng Fenliang is too much then be unfavorable for follow-up cleaning to cartridge.
